Ambassador Gary Koren meets with Chairman of the Foreign Affairs Committee Andro Krstulović Opara

On Thursday, the Chairman of the Foreign Affairs Committee Andro Krstulović Opara met with the Ambassador of the State of Israel, Gary Koren, with whom he discussed bilateral relations, the situation in the Middle East and cooperation with the countries of the European Union.

The Chairman of the Foreign Affairs Committee emphasized the good and friendly relations with the State of Israel and reiterated the condemnation of the brutal terrorist attack by Hamas on Israel on October 7, 2023, which left a global mark, reiterated the call for the unconditional release of the hostages and once again expressed solidarity with Israel and the Israeli the people. "Regarding the situation in the Middle East, we support those solutions that will produce a result from all responsible actors in the international community that will stop the conflict, revive the peace process and lead to a solution that will be the result of negotiations between the two sides," said Krstulović Opara.

Ambassador Koren thanked Croatia for its continuous support to Israel, as one of its strongest supporters, and expressed his desire to further strengthen inter-parliamentary cooperation through the joint work of foreign policy committees and friendship groups.

They also discussed the situation in Southeast Europe, cooperation within the European Union, and good cooperation in economic matters as well as in the field of culture was especially emphasized.
